So, for this months Design team project I have been given the wonderful NEW collection from Kaisercraft - Scrapyard! Compromising of several 12x12 papers, stack pads & embellishment bags.

I've been very lucky to finally get my hands on one of Jones crafts fantatsic pen carry pots - only £18.99. I've used several of the papers from this collection to cover the pen carry pot, using the strips from the base of the sheets to decorate the panels. On top of these I've used several of the die cuts from the embellishment pack. Cutting up lots of the cogs in to pieces to get more coverage. 



Using black arcylic paint I've then painted the inside of the carry pot and once dried, wrapped chains around the handle and glue gunned them in to postion.
